One hundred and sixty two unprocessed anonymous
patient images were collected from a Hologic Selenia mammography
unit (Hologic, Inc., Bedford, MA). These images
were read as normal but there has been no follow up to con-
firm this. Each image used in the study was a single view of
one patient’s breast: the view (CC or MLO) and breast (left
or right) were randomly selected. Ideally, two views of both
breasts would be displayed as would be the case in the clinic.
However, only 2D simulated calcification cluster images
were available and these could not be reoriented for insertion
into both views.
